We just got a 30D to use as a studio camera. We have 2 other cameras that we use for events that's we're going to upgrade from 10D's to either 30D's or 40D's. The 30D's are a little less expensive right now. Is there a huge difference between these cameras?
 
Is there a huge difference between these cameras?
Yes.

The 30D is basically a 20D with a bigger screen (and a few other tiny upgrades)...so the technology is what, 5 years old now? The 40D is, I think, less than 2 years old and was a pretty big redesign from the 30D.

The 50D is a step up from the 40D but not, I think, as big of a step as the 30D to 40D.

Is there a huge difference between these cameras?

I don't have a 30D, but I've got 20Ds and a 40D. Image quality? No, not a big difference, at least in raw. At very high ISOs I go back and forth as to which is better; it's obviously very, very close. Features? Yes, the 40D has a number of new features. Whether those would be worth the difference in the studio is up to you. Shooting weddings and portraits I mainly notice the bigger LCD, it's quieter, and the menu layout is much nicer. It has the self-cleaning, live view, etc...
